One part of the story that really stands out for me is the issue of apparent credentials. This lying, cheating "company" is (like thousands by now) "Google AdWords Qualified." This relatively meaningless designation means that someone managed to study for and pass a test. It says zero about true marketing acumen, background, talent, track record, or depth.

The worst companies, from what I've seen, load up on thin credentials. If you're researching a digital marketing company's reputation, see if you can drill down to their *real* reputation. What are the people's names? What have they done? Have they spoken at trade events? Do real clients go to bat for them? How about a photo and evidence of blogging coherently, or some other evidence of depth? Have they been quoted in the press extensively? Do they belong to, or have solid ties with, an established, professional, national level trade association of one form or another (I don't count SEMPO)? Have they been written about? Do they write about others? Would they be willing to talk about a variety of industry trends and strategies with you, without constantly circling back to a high pressure sales pitch for a narrowly-conceived product?
